Output 57f254ea19c1a47fdfca52e9481d7d7e2d6027881f34d12a61036f3f5b265af5: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ba94f36cdf10cf5fba92866d0a3aeffd6be2cee OP_EQUAL
address
3CxsrxtF8wQMqpq8Z79vatgMyLjFXYVj4A
transaction
57f254ea19c1a47fdfca52e9481d7d7e2d6027881f34d12a61036f3f5b265af5
spent
true